Simulation Software Engineer in Stevenage

Simulation Software Engineer in Stevenage

Stevenage Full-Time 45000 - 55000 € / year (est.) No home office possible
Electus Recruitment Solutions

At a Glance

  • Tasks: Develop real-time simulation software for advanced defence systems and contribute to innovative engineering projects.
  • Company: Leading defence technology firm with a focus on cutting-edge engineering solutions.
  • Benefits: Competitive salary, bonus opportunities, pension matching, and enhanced parental leave.
  • Other info: Hybrid work model with excellent career growth and a dynamic team environment.
  • Why this job: Make a real impact by developing software that influences advanced defence technology.
  • Qualifications: Strong C# experience in real-time systems and a background in defence or robotics.

The predicted salary is between 45000 - 55000 € per year.

This is not a general software or web development role. We are not looking for candidates whose experience is primarily in:

  • Web / backend (.NET APIs, enterprise systems)
  • Mobile or front-end development
  • Data analytics without real-time systems experience

The role (what you’ll actually be doing): You will develop real-time, performance-critical simulation software used to model complex defence systems (e.g. missile systems, sensors, and system interactions). Your work will:

  • Run under real-time constraints where timing and determinism matter
  • Interface with hardware-in-the-loop rigs and test environments
  • Support verification, validation, and demonstration of physical systems
  • Contribute to distributed simulation environments used across engineering teams

What you’ll need:

  • Strong C# software engineering experience in a real-time or performance-sensitive context (not typical enterprise/web applications)
  • Experience with real-time systems, simulation, or systems modelling
  • Solid understanding of:
    • Multithreading / concurrency
    • Performance optimisation
    • Software design for deterministic systems
  • Experience working in:
    • Agile environments
    • Test-driven development / unit testing
    • CI/CD pipelines

Ideal backgrounds (highly relevant): We are particularly interested in candidates from:

  • Defence, aerospace, or robotics
  • Real-time / embedded systems engineering
  • Simulation or modelling of physical systems
  • Game engine development (Unity/Unreal) with a strong systems/programming focus
  • High-performance or low-latency software development

Due to security classification, this role is only open to sole British nationals.

What you’ll get:

  • Bonus up to £2,500
  • Pension matched up to 14%
  • Paid overtime opportunities
  • Onsite facilities (subsidised meals, free parking)
  • Enhanced parental leave (up to 26 weeks)

Why this role is different: This is an opportunity to work on engineering-grade software, not business systems. Your code directly contributes to real-world system behaviour, testing, and validation of advanced defence technology.

Next step: Share your profile for a confidential discussion with a specialist technical recruiter. Thank you for your interest. If you do not hear from us within seven working days, please presume your application has been unsuccessful on this occasion. You may resubmit your CV or details in the future, and we shall assess your suitability then.

Simulation Software Engineer in Stevenage employer: Electus Recruitment Solutions

As a leading employer in the defence sector, we offer Simulation Software Engineers the chance to work on cutting-edge technology that directly impacts national security. Our hybrid work model promotes a healthy work-life balance, while our commitment to employee development ensures you have access to training and growth opportunities in a collaborative and innovative environment. With competitive benefits including a generous pension scheme and enhanced parental leave, we strive to create a rewarding workplace for our team members in Bristol.

Electus Recruitment Solutions

Contact Detail:

Electus Recruitment Solutions Recruiting Team

StudySmarter Expert Advice🤫

We think this is how you could land Simulation Software Engineer in Stevenage

Tip Number 1

Network like a pro! Reach out to folks in the defence and simulation sectors on LinkedIn. Join relevant groups, attend meetups, and don’t be shy about asking for informational interviews. You never know who might have the inside scoop on job openings!

Tip Number 2

Show off your skills! Create a portfolio showcasing your real-time simulation projects or any relevant work. If you’ve got experience with C# in performance-critical contexts, make sure it’s front and centre. A strong portfolio can really set you apart from the crowd.

Tip Number 3

Prepare for technical interviews by brushing up on your knowledge of multithreading, concurrency, and performance optimisation. Practice coding challenges that focus on real-time systems. We want you to feel confident and ready to impress!

Tip Number 4

Don’t forget to apply through our website! It’s the best way to ensure your application gets seen by the right people. Plus, we love seeing candidates who take the initiative to connect directly with us.

We think you need these skills to ace Simulation Software Engineer in Stevenage

C#
Real-Time Systems
Performance Optimisation
Multithreading
Concurrency
Software Design for Deterministic Systems
Agile Methodologies

Some tips for your application 🫡

Tailor Your CV:Make sure your CV highlights your strong C# experience and any real-time systems work you've done. We want to see how your skills match the specific needs of the role, so don’t be shy about showcasing relevant projects!

Showcase Relevant Experience:If you’ve worked in defence, aerospace, or robotics, let us know! Highlight any simulation or modelling experience, especially if it involves performance-critical software. This will help us see how you fit into our team.

Be Clear and Concise:When writing your application, keep it straightforward. We appreciate clarity, so avoid jargon unless it’s necessary. Make it easy for us to understand your qualifications and why you’re a great fit for this role.

Apply Through Our Website:We encourage you to apply directly through our website. It’s the best way for us to receive your application and ensures you’re considered for the role. Plus, it makes the process smoother for everyone involved!

How to prepare for a job interview at Electus Recruitment Solutions

Know Your C# Inside Out

Make sure you brush up on your C# skills, especially in the context of real-time systems. Be prepared to discuss specific projects where you've implemented multithreading or performance optimisation, as this will show your depth of knowledge.

Understand Real-Time Constraints

Familiarise yourself with the principles of real-time systems and how they apply to defence simulations. Be ready to explain how you've handled timing and determinism in past projects, as this is crucial for the role.

Showcase Your Agile Experience

Since the role involves working in Agile environments, be prepared to discuss your experience with Agile methodologies. Highlight any instances where you've contributed to test-driven development or CI/CD pipelines, as these are key aspects of the job.

Connect Your Background to Defence Systems

If you have experience in defence, aerospace, or robotics, make sure to tie that into your answers. Discuss how your previous work relates to simulation or modelling of physical systems, as this will demonstrate your relevance to the position.